/**
* On input an incoming issuance message m, this method first extracts the
* context attribute and obtains the cryptographic state information that is
* stored under the same context value. It then invokes the
* mechanism-specific cryptographic routines for one step in an interactive
* issuance protocol and returns an outgoing issuance message. The method
* eventually also stores new cryptographic state information associated to
* the context attribute, and attaches the context attribute to the outgoing
* message. The returned boolean indicates whether this is the last flow of
* the issuance protocol. If so, the method deletes all temporary state
* information. If the credential to be issued is subject to Issuer-driven
* revocation, then, depending on the revocation mechanism, the CryptoEngine
* may have to interact with the Revocation Authority. If so, then it
* prepares a mechanism-specific Revocation Message m and calling
* RevocationProxy.processRevocationMessage(m, revpars).
*
* This method also verifies that the cryptographic evidence contained
* within the issuance message (for example an issuance token) are correct.
* For issuance tokens this method will particularly check whether the
* requirements concerning the carried-over and (jointly)-random attributes
* are met. In order to verify the token, this method may call upon the
* KeyManager to obtain Issuer parameters, Inspector public keys, Revocation
* Authority parameters, and the current revocation information. If the
* evidence is deemed invalid, this method will throw a RuntimeException.
*
* @param m
* @return
* @throws CryptoEngineException
*/
public IssuanceMessageAndBoolean reIssuanceProtocolStep(IssuanceMessage m)
throws CryptoEngineException;

/**
* This method generates and returns a fresh issuance key and the corresponding Issuer parameters.
* The input to this method specify the credential specification credspec of the credentials that
* will be issued with these parameters, the system parameters syspars, the unique identifier uid
* of the generated parameters, the hash algorithm identifier hash, and, optionally, the
* parameters identifier for any Issuer-driven Revocation Authority.
*
* @param credspec
* @param syspars
* @param uid
* @param hash
* @param revParsUid
* @return
*/
public IssuerParametersAndSecretKey setupIssuerParameters(CredentialSpecification credspec,
SystemParameters syspars, URI uid, URI hash, URI revParsUid);
